The canteen on Level 2 of Hollowbeck House is shared with staff from Marrowfield Logistics next door. Their people may enter via the link corridor between 11:30 and 14:00 only. They must wear their own company badges at all times. Do not let them into the kitchen or loading bay. If the corridor door fails to release, enter the fallback code listed here.

badge for kahop-taweg: bdg-NECBH-85461

Q2 Planning Note — Finance Team

Quick heads-up: the Bramblepoint loyalty overhaul kicks off next quarter. We're retiring the old stamp-card scheme and moving everyone onto the new Orbit Points tiers. Expect a one-off migration cost and a short dip in redemption revenue while customers adjust. Budget lines are drafted; please sanity-check the accrual assumptions by Friday. One more thing — keep the following between us for now.

board note of kadug-tawig: Only 5 of the 100 pilot accounts renewed Oliath, so a churn review is set for April 15.

**14:22 — Payload compression rollout (Quillbeam telemetry)**

We flipped on gzip for plugin telemetry payloads and immediately saw older plugins choking on the new content encoding. Heads up, plugin authors: declare compression support explicitly or you'll get the legacy path. We rolled forward with a compat shim instead of reverting. The shim shipped in the build noted below.

trace token, yageg-fahaf: htk3_4d6

Note for release: we're retiring the homegrown Spindle job queue in favor of Tasklane from vendor Orbell Systems. Contract covers three environments; support SLA is four business hours. Cutover is gated on the dual-write soak test passing for one week. Hold any queue-related releases until then. For contract or licensing questions, contact procurement.

escalation mailbox, kaweg-kahif: druwyn.sordor@nelvroworks.corp